Oregano Got Cold

Yesterday I opened a window and put my oregano plant not so far from it. It was quite cold outside (around 38F). Today I noticed that a lot of leaves became black. I understood that it happened because the plant got cold. Is it completely dead and if not, how to revive it?

This can be, easily, corrected! Just prune off the growth that is heavily affected. It will recover on its own, as long as the conditions remain favorable. Here is an article that will help you with the care of your plant:
